Your logic is out of balance is what most of us are trying to say.

Spend thousands of dollars to load in an LS1. Ok, your done. Now you might dyno 310-315 rwhp stock.

Now spend money on a cam and some spray. Yes, you are making good power, but you are way in the hole money wise and have fun setting that swap up to run reliably.


Ok, so take your ****ty engine out, strip it down... Cobra crank, forged rods and pistons, buy some used PI heads... hell even keep the stock cams, do that swap for under 1k if you are savvy.

You with me?

Now, call this place called Hellion Performance. Drop 5-6k on their twin turbo setup with ALLLLL of the parts you need to be up and running, and boost the ****ing blue oval out of you engine. Now you can rock with the big boys and do it for less than an LS1 swap that you will achieve even less power with.


If you really want to do the LS1 swap, go ahead. But you will learn they really aren't touched by the hand of God when it's all said and done after all the extra costs and set backs you run into to get it in there.

Besides, if you were serious about this swap you should know to skip right over the LS1, because it is old tech compared to the newer LS engines from Chevy.

its not a bad idea performance-wise in theory. but to think its cost-effective is rediculous.

go look up the parts you need for your dream build and tell us how much you think it'll cost.

engine, tranny, driveshaft, k member, custom exhaust, engine mounts, wire harness, ecu, + whatever random **** you need to replace and performance parts to even make it worth it... cuz youd look pretty stupid swapping an ls1 into a mustang only to lose to a 4.6. not that you seem too brilliant right now.

i bet you could get your 600hp out of a 2v modular with whatever $amount that is or less, and without putting alot of hours into doing a pointless and tasteless engine swap.
